Inquiries into Garda Activities.
1:00 pm
Pat Rabbitte (Dublin South West, Labour)
How can the Minister say that if certain measures had been in place in the late 1990s there may have been no necessity for the Morris tribunal when Mr. Justice Frederick Morris said that what he uncovered in Donegal is not peculiar to Donegal? I ask that the Minister respond to this conclusion.
